How do I know when my pipes have burst?


Rising and fall water stress


Pipes do not simply burst in a day. You may have discovered that your kitchen faucet or shower does not run promptly when you transform the tap. It may pause for a few seconds and after that blast you with more pressure than common.
In various other instances, the water may seem regular initially, then drop in pressure after a couple of secs.

Damp wall surfaces and also water discolorations


Prior to a pipe bursts, it will certainly leak, most times. If this persistent dripping goes undetected, the leakage may graduate into a broad wound in your pipeline. One easy way to prevent this emergency is to look out for damp wall surfaces ad water stains. These water spots will certainly lead you right to the leak.

Puddles under pipelines and sinks


When a pipe ruptureds, the discharge forms a pool. It might show up that the puddle is growing in dimension, as well as regardless of how many times you mop the pool, in a couple of minutes, there's another one waiting to be cleansed. Usually, you might not have the ability to map the puddle to any noticeable pipelines. This is an indication to call a professional plumber.

Untraceable leaking sounds


Pipe bursts can take place in one of the most unpleasant places, like within concrete, inside wall surfaces, or under sinks. When the house goes silent, you might be able to hear an aggravatingly relentless trickling sound. Even after you've examined your shower head and also cooking area tap, the dripping might continue.
Beloved viewers, the leaking may be originating from a pipe inside your walls. There isn't much you can do concerning that, other than tell an expert plumber.

Shut down the Water


When water freezes, it expands in quantity by about 9 percent. And also it broadens with tremendous pressure: The stress inside pipes might go from 40 extra pounds per square inch to 40,000 psi! No pipeline can hold that much pressure, so it bursts. The break may occur where the ice kinds, however regularly, it happens where water pressure discovers a weak point in the pipeline. That may be inches or perhaps feet from the frozen location. Find the water shutoff valve and also turn off the water to stop even more damage. You could additionally need to turn off the electricity too, depending upon where the leaks happens and also exactly how big it is.

WAYS TO QUICKLY FIX A BURST WATER PIPE IN THE GARAGE


HOW TO FIX A BURST WATER PIPE IN THE GARAGE


DIY pipe repair starts with turning off your home’s water supply at the main water shutoff valve. If there’s any flooding in the garage, turn off the electricity too, and unplug potential electrical hazards like the washer and dryer.



Drain the plumbing system by opening indoor faucets and flushing toilets. Locate the problem pipe, assess the damage, and use one of these seven DIY repairs for fixing a burst pipe in the garage.


TEMPORARILY TAPE PINHOLES


As water in a pipe freezes and expands, it can cause pinhole leaks. Copper pipes also develop this problem due to age and corrosion. Seal pinholes with tight wraps of electrical tape or duct tape. It’s a temporary fix that works until you can make a run to the hardware store.


PATCH WITH A C-CLAMP


Start short-term repairs by cutting a length of old rubber hose or tubing to fit over and around the break. Position a wood block over the rubber piece, and secure it with a C-clamp. If the broken pipe surface measures more than an inch, use two clamps to tighten the patch.


STOP DRIPS WITH HOSE CLAMPS


Use this stopgap fix to cover breaks too large for the C-clamp method. Tightly wrap the burst pipe with a rubber patch several inches longer and wider than the damaged area. Hold it in place with a hose clamp at each end. The pressure should stop the leak.


FIX WITH FIBERGLASS TAPE


Fiberglass tape is a durable plumbing fix that holds up to fluctuating water pressure better than clamps. The tape is permeated with fiberglass resin that activates when wet and quickly cures into a permanent seal. Be sure to follow product instructions, and wear protective gloves when working with the material.


SEAL IT WITH EPOXY PUTTY


This is one of the easiest ways to permanently repair a burst pipe in the garage. Sand the pipe surface, and make sure it’s clean and dry. Knead enough epoxy putty to fill and cover the damage, apply it into and around the break, and let it cure for an hour before turning the water back on.


USE A PIPE REPAIR CLAMP


If garage pipes are in good shape, a pipe repair clamp can be a permanent fix too. It securely seals the leak with a durable rubber sheath and round metal plates. Simply prep the break, apply the clamp and screw it into place.


CUT AND REPLACE DAMAGED PIPE


You can take some of the work out of a permanent DIY pipe fix with a burst pipe repair kit. Be sure to cut several inches past the damage on either end. File down exposed pipe, replace the bad length with the kit’s connector, and secure with included push-fit couplings.


HEAD OFF BURST PIPE PROBLEMS IN THE GARAGE


Water damage in the garage can get expensive, so check your homeowners insurance policy. Talk with your agent about the details, and make sure you’re covered for this type of plumbing mishap.



With a little handyman work and a few maintenance routines, you can minimize most plumbing problems. Consider these tips for heading off burst pipe disasters in your garage.



• Add insulation to exterior garage walls.• Install a shut-off valve for garage pipes.• Inspect your home’s plumbing several times a year.• Replace rusted pipes and fittings as soon as possible.
